MySQL入门到精通教程
需积分: 10 62 浏览量
更新于2024-07-17
1
收藏 751KB DOCX 举报
"MySQL学习文档,从入门到精通的教程,包含MySQL基础知识、技巧、存储过程、触发器、视图及全文搜索等内容。"
MySQL是一种广泛使用的开源数据库管理系统,由Oracle公司支持,允许用户免费使用并根据需要进行定制。MySQL以其高效、可靠和易于学习的特点,深受开发者的喜爱。在MySQL的学习过程中,可以从以下几个方面入手:
1. MySQL基础教程
这部分内容旨在帮助初学者掌握MySQL的基本概念和操作,包括创建数据库和数据表、插入(INSERT)、删除(DELETE)、更新(UPDATE)以及查询(SELECT)数据。此外,还会学习到如何使用复杂的查询技术,如内连接(INNER JOIN)、外连接(LEFT JOIN)、子查询和UNION操作,以实现更高效的数据操作和分析。
参考阅读:《MySQL基础教程》
2. MySQL常用技巧
在这一部分,你可以了解到一些高级的MySQL技术,这些技巧可以帮助你在实际工作中解决遇到的问题。这可能包括性能优化、事务处理、索引策略以及其他实用的数据库管理技巧。
参考阅读:《MySQL常用技巧》
3. MySQL存储过程
存储过程是预编译的SQL语句集合,可以在需要时重复调用,提高了代码的复用性和执行效率。本节将教你如何创建、调用和管理MySQL中的存储过程,以实现更复杂的数据处理逻辑。
参考阅读:《MySQL存储过程》
4. MySQL触发器
触发器是数据库系统中的一个重要特性,它能够在特定的数据库操作(如INSERT、UPDATE或DELETE)发生时自动执行预定义的SQL语句。了解如何设置和使用触发器能帮助你实现数据的自动维护和一致性。
参考阅读:《MySQL触发器》
5. MySQL视图
视图是数据库中的虚拟表,基于一个或多个表的查询结果。学习视图的创建和管理,可以简化复杂查询,提高数据访问的安全性,并且提供数据的逻辑封装。
参考阅读:《MySQL视图》
6. MySQL全文搜索
全文搜索功能允许用户使用自然语言进行数据查找,提高查询的便利性。在这一部分,你将学习如何配置和使用MySQL的全文索引以及进行全文搜索。
参考阅读:《MySQL全文搜索》
通过这个全面的MySQL教程,无论是初学者还是有经验的开发者,都可以找到适合自己的学习路径,提升在数据库管理和应用开发中的技能。记得在学习过程中,结合实际的SQL脚本和实例进行实践,理论与实践相结合,将更有利于理解和掌握MySQL的各种功能。
2010-09-20 上传
265 浏览量
125 浏览量